Understanding NeuroStar TMS Therapy
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ation (TMS) is a non-invasive procedure that uses magnetic fields to stimulate nerve cells in the brain. The NeuroStar system, specifically designed for therapeutic use, precisely targets areas of the brain associated with depression. Unlike traditional antidepressant medications, TMS does not require ingesting drugs, eliminating systemic side effects often associated with pharmaceutical interventions.
During a typical NeuroStar session, a comfortable device delivers targeted magnetic pulses through a coil placed near your scalp. You will feel tapping sensations on your head, but there will be no electrical current passing through your head. The procedure is generally well-tolerated and allows you to return to your daily activities immediately afterward, including work or other responsibilities. Sessions usually last between 20 to 40 minutes and are typically conducted five days a week for four to six weeks.

Question 2: Who is a good candidate for TMS therapy in Franklin?
Individuals experiencing treatment-resistant depression (TRD), meaning their depression has not adequately responded to at least one trial of an antidepressant medication at an adequate dose and duration, may be good candidates for NeuroStar TMS Therapy at our Franklin clinic.

Question 5: Are there any side effects of TMS therapy?
NeuroStar TMS Therapy is generally well-tolerated. The most common side effects reported are mild headache and scalp discomfort during treatment, which often decrease over time. There are no known significant side effects, and the treatment does not require anesthesia or sedation.
